CONCAT(field1, " - ", field2) as field1

there are several ways to deal with NULLs here

check each field individually --

  CONCAT( COALESCE(field1,'') , ' - ' , COALESCE(field2,'') )

however, if field1 is NULL, then the result starts with the dash, so...

CONCAT( COALESCE(CONCAT(field1,' - '),'')
            , COALESCE(field2,'') )

which is esthetically better but rather clumsy

my favourite approach --

    CONCATE_WS( ' - ' , field1, field2 )


check out CONCAT_WS in the manual for how it works with NULLs
